May 20th, 2006
 
PEF Indo-American Committee Inauguration at State Insurance Fund , 199 Church St, NY 10007.
The Chief Guest was PEF President Ken Brynien and the panel included Vice President Pat Baker, Trustee Mr. B and Region 10 Regional Coordinator Jennifer Faucher. The inuaguration events included a display of Indian Music, power point presentation on India and a fashion parade of various Indian cultural costumes followed by dinner. Thanks to New York State Insurance Fund (NYSIF) Administration having provided the auditorium and cafeteria place for PEF IAC inauguration.

AUGUST, 2006
 
PEFIAC had a meeting at the PEF convention in Lake Placid. PEF President Ken Brynien was the Chief Guest and addressed the gathering. President Ken Brynien mentioned that it is a good idea to have multi-cultural event and hoped that PEF will look into organizing one.

September, 2006
 
PEFIAC Committee had a meeting at Chola Restaurent in Queens, NYC, as a follow up of convention meeting to discuss member mobilization, participation in Brotherhood Committee and Black & Puertorican Legislative Caucus.
